Best Okeechobee Private Schools (2026)

For the 2026 school year, there are 5 private schools serving 654 students in Okeechobee, FL (there are 14 public schools, serving 6,631 public students). 9% of all K-12 students in Okeechobee, FL are educated in private schools (compared to the FL state average of 14%).
The top-ranked private schools in Okeechobee, FL include Rock Solid Christian Academy and Okeechobee Adventist Christian School.
The average acceptance rate is 20%, which is lower than the Florida private school average acceptance rate of 81%.
100% of private schools in Okeechobee, FL are religiously affiliated (most commonly Seventh Day Adventist and Lutheran Church Missouri Synod).
